Two papers recently looked for signs of Dyson spheres by searching for infrared excess, which occurs when surrounding material absorbs light from a star and re-emits it as heat, causing astronomers to see more infrared light coming from a star than they would expect from the star itself.

There are things we fundamentally don't understand about quantum mechanics in terms of the back-end workings: how a wavefunction "collapses" and what exactly makes entanglement work, etc. But we know it DOES work and we can calculate how. We're not out at sea with this stuff. Not at all.
